Choosing the Perfect Khukuri Knife
Embarking on the journey to find the ideal khukuri knife can be both exciting and challenging. With various options available, it's crucial to understand the key factors that influence your choice.
First and foremost, khukuri survival knife consider the purpose for which you require a khukuri. Are you seeking a blade for hunting? Or perhaps a collector's item? Pinpointing your needs will refine your search considerably.
Once you have determined your purpose, pay attention to the blade shape and size. Khukuri blades come in a variety of designs, each with its own advantages. Some are crafted for heavy-duty chopping, while others are more ideal for delicate tasks.
Don't overlook the materials used in crafting the blade and handle. Traditional khukuris often feature high-carbon steel blades, known for their strength. The handle can be made from a selection of materials, such as wood, bone, or metal. Choose a material that feels comfortable in your hand and will survive the rigors of use.
